Достали ошибки вида
dframe-attached-frame: Wrong type argument: framep, macro
Как починить? На работу не влияет, но подбешивает.
Достали ошибки вида
dframe-attached-frame: Wrong type argument: framep, macro
Как починить? На работу не влияет, но подбешивает.
Подхачил моду cdb-gud, чтобы можно было подключаться к удаленной сессии windbg.
Олсо, добаваил парсер выхлопа kd.exe чтобы показывался call stack в speedbar и gud показывал исходники (если есть символы).
Показать man функции, которая щас под курсором.
(require 'thingatpt)
(defun man-at-point ()
(interactive)
(let ((sym (symbol-at-point)))
(message (format "Showing man for %s ..." sym))
(man (symbol-name sym))))
(defun my-c-stuff ()
;; blah blah
(local-set-key (kbd "C-c C-m") 'man-at-point))
(add-hook 'c-mode-common-hook 'my-c-stuff)
Наконец-то кто-то сделал история ввода в jabber-el!
Рубрика "Как навелосипедить хуйню за 30 минут" от Сохатского продолжается.
В этот раз досталось несчастному емаксу.
Совсем ебанулся и поменял местами Shift_R и Control_R
/home/dc/.emacs.d % wc -l configs/*.el
115 configs/bindings-config.el
183 configs/coding-config.el
5 configs/colors-config.el
16 configs/cygwin-config.el
52 configs/dired-config.el
158 configs/emms-config.el
299 configs/erc-config.el
17 configs/git-config.el
9 configs/gui-config.el
30 configs/ibuffer-config.el
46 configs/ido-config.el
127 configs/jabber-config.el
7 configs/lj-config.el
216 configs/misc-config.el
23 configs/modeline-config.el
7 configs/notes-config.el
5 configs/perforce-config.el
25 configs/shells-config.el
1 configs/sunrise-config.el
7 configs/twitter-config.el
18 configs/w3m-config.el
158 configs/wanderlust-config.el
18 configs/wiki-config.el
25 configs/windows-config.el
1567 total
Думал, что будет больше.
А у тебя скока, юзернейм?
[02:45] x4da>
заюазал новый modifier в emacs: Hyper_L
ЩАСТЬЕ, ЕЩЕ БОЛЬШЕ ШОТКАТОВ
This page gives a list of the most useful elisp functions for text processing tasks in elisp programing. Any elisp coder would have memorized every functions in this page. That's how important they are.
xmpp - говно и скоро сдохнет, но отложим пока этот вопрос на второй план.
Решил потестить другие возможности работы с xmpp через emacs. TL;DR - все печально.
Попробовал elim/garak.
Как-то малоюзабельно и глючит (особенно гадит в helm-buffers), даром что юзает libpurple.
Как OTR заюзать не нашел.
Даже не знаю чего еще пробовать:
* bitlbee тупит с muc групчатами и в-принципе неудобна и мало умеет (нужно, например, постоянно дрочить команду blist - вывода собеседников, нормального отображения ростера нет)
* jabber.el подглючивает при соединении, у него нет otr (шоустоппер, на самом деле), хотя он наиболее функциональный и развитый.
* elim ваще нихуя не умеет и глючит.
Есть там чо еще?
Склоняюсь к ultimate-варианту - пускать mcabber в m-x term емакса. Либо climm там же.
Короче, меня заебало в emacs, что backward-kill-word удалит
int array [];
^^^^^^^^^
вот это, вместо вот этого
int array [];
^^^
Простого способа пофиксить это я не нашел, то есть либо хачить syntax-table, чтобы знаки пунктуации принадлежали word syntax class,
либо перебыдлить backward-kill-word самому.
Что я и сделал. Найденым багам буду рад шопиздец.
https://github.com/4DA/emacs-stuff/blob/master/smart-kill.el
P.S В бонус перебыдлил kill-word.
Ну не пиздец ли?
Линус написал, что добаивил utf-8 в свой uemacs/PK и
ТУТ ЖЕ повылазили вимоблядки с охуенно важными коментариями, что они используют vim.
Кого ебет, простите, что вы там используете?
Доставил коментарий:
Jesus, does anybody else need to point out that they use Vim? Go back to the Ubuntu forums.
https://plus.google.com/u/0/+LinusTorvalds/posts/iySKQGtkmtb
Только сейчас дошли руки до helm (бывший Anything.el)
( http://metasandwich.com/2010/07/30/what-can-i-get-for-10-dolla-anything-el/ )
Отличная вещь, буду юзать.
Настроил emms, теперь из emacs играет музыка и все няшно скроблится на ластик.
Вечер прошел не зря.
Effective emacs: https://sites.google.com/site/steveyegge2/effective-emacs
emacs вполне юзабелен под вендой. По крайней мере, все что хотел перетащить в вендовый сетап, осилил. Из полезного: http://www.emacswiki.org/emacs/windows-path.el - конверит вендовые пути в юниксовые для find-file.
емаксеры, исполщующие icicles, чем оно лучше ido?
smart-mode-line: https://github.com/Bruce-Connor/smart-mode-line
Хочу начать костылять интерпретатор elisp на racket.
Дальше в планах - реализация недоемакса.
Чят, отговори.
Почему emacs?
/Давайте спросим себя, что же это за задачи, для которых IDE подходят не очень хорошо? Это самые нестандартные задачи, это проекты, содержащие элемент изобретательности, технического творчества. Это задачи, для которых в индустрии до сих пор не выработаны типовые решения. Это задачи, где вам приходится много алгоритмизировать и много думать./
http://my-clojure.blogspot.com/2013/03/emacs.html